Overview
The customer is an Internet Service Provider that offers hosting, housing, co-location, server on demand, private server farms and data protection.
Business need:
A neutral business data center, INASSET offers hosting, co-location, server-on-demand, private server farms and data protection. In this role, the company is subject to internal and external security regulations. To provide the best possible protection for its customers and ensure regulatory and risk-management compliance, the company decided to look for a network traffic inspection solution to secure its service infrastructure.
Solution:
INASSET implemented a multilayer network intrusion solution. Firewalls offer the first layer of defense, and network traffic then passes through security appliances for a deep-packet inspection at layers two to seven. A site protection console aggregates information to help the company detect and resolve any security issues and prevent security incidents.
Benefits:
• Intelligent technologies in the solution recognize malware based on the behavior of the malicious code, and provides protection not only from specific threats but also from all of a threat’s variants.
• The instrumented appliances collect security data from the network, recognize threats and block them before they impact the business.
• The solution integrates the entire infrastructure, starting with network protection and reaching all of the servers installed at the company’s data center.
